I am 22 years of age i have been feeling weak for the past 1week and i have visited the hospital for treatment and my doctors told me is stress and i have taken all the drugs but still am still feeling weak ?

Male | 21

The tension can lower energy levels leading to tiredness. Factors such as poor nutrition, dehydration, or lack of sleep, might also cause it. I suggest having a balanced diet filled with vitamins and minerals, drinking enough water, and making sure you sleep well with proper rest. Doing some light exercise can also give the energy you need. In the event of persistent fatigue, it is necessary to go back to the healthcare provider and say what evaluations or treatments may be made.
